A BLUE AND WHITE PORCELAIN DISH
China, Kangxi period (1662-1722). The dish is decorated in underglaze blue on the show side with two ladies in a pavilion, with floral and diaper-pattern rim and stylized mountain range on the backside. Apocryphal six-character Chenghua reign mark within a double circle on the underside.
Condition: Good condition with small chips along the rims, one with an associated hairline.
Provenance: Holzapfel collection, Geneva, Switzerland. This lot was acquired by a third-generation member of the Holzapfel family after 1995 and has remained in the family ever since.
Weight: 264 g
Dimensions: Diameter 20.5 cm
